Nithari

Nithari is a village located in Sikandrabad tehsil of Bulandshahr district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Sikandrabad (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Bulandshahar. As per 2009 stats, Nithari village is also a gram panchayat.

About Nithari

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nithari is 120561. The village spans a total geographical area of 270.01 hectares. Sikandrabad is nearest town to Nithari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Nithari

Below is a concise population overview of Nithari as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,885 1,004 881
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 292 157 135
Scheduled Castes (SC) 404 204 200
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 1,263 801 462
Illiterate Population 622 203 419

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Nithari village:

  • The total population of Nithari village is around 1,885, including approximately 1,004 males and 881 females, with a sex ratio of 877 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 292 children aged 0–6 years in Nithari village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Nithari village has 404 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Nithari village is about 67.00%, with male literacy at 79.78% and female literacy at 52.44%.
  • There are around 334 households in Nithari village.

Connectivity of Nithari

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nithari. As per the 2011 stats, Nithari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
